The Origins of the Phrase
The phrase "and all I got was this lousy t shirt" is often associated with the experience of tourists who visit popular attractions or events. It reflects a common sentiment among travelers who spend a considerable amount of money on trips, only to return home with a subpar souvenir. The phrase is believed to have originated in the 1970s, during a time when tourism was booming and the demand for novelty items increased. T-shirts became a popular choice for souvenirs because they were inexpensive to produce and easy to sell.
The Rise of Souvenir T-Shirts
In the early days of tourism, souvenirs were typically more unique and representative of the culture of the place visited. However, as tourism grew, so did the mass production of souvenirs, particularly t-shirts. This led to a decline in the quality and originality of souvenir items. The phrase emerged as a tongue-in-cheek commentary on the commercialization of travel and the often lackluster quality of the items purchased.
Cultural Significance
The phrase has transcended its original context and has become a part of popular culture. It is often used in a humorous way to express disappointment in various situations, not just related to travel. People have adopted the phrase in various contexts, from workplace humor to social media posts, making it a versatile expression of frustration or irony.

Modern Interpretations
In today's world, the phrase has taken on new meanings as people express their experiences through social media. Platforms like Instagram and Twitter allow travelers to share their stories with a global audience, often accompanied by photos of their "lousy" souvenirs. This trend has led to an increase in the popularity of ironic and humorous t-shirts that play on the phrase itself.
Social Media Influence
Social media has played a significant role in shaping the way we perceive and share our travel experiences. The hashtag #lousytshirt has gained traction, with users posting pictures of their own disappointing souvenirs alongside the phrase. This has created a sense of community among travelers who can relate to the sentiment, fostering a shared experience that transcends geographical boundaries.
The Business of Lousy T-Shirts
The popularity of the phrase has also led to a niche market for novelty t-shirts that embrace the irony of the original sentiment. Many entrepreneurs have capitalized on this trend by creating designs that humorously reflect the idea of receiving a "lousy" souvenir. These t-shirts often feature clever graphics, witty slogans, and vibrant colors, making them appealing to a wide audience.
